...

Company Formation vs. Business Setup in Dubai, UAE: Key Differences Explained (2025 Update)

Dubai is a top spot for starting a business. Many entrepreneurs, startups, and big companies pick Dubai because of its low taxes, great location, and easy rules. But people often mix up “company formation” and “business setup” in Dubai, UAE. These terms sound the same, but they are not. In this guide, we’ll explain the differences in simple words. We’ll also cover how to start a company, the types available, steps, costs, and tips for success in 2025. If you’re looking to register a company in Dubai or need help with UAE trade license, this article has you covered.

As business setup providers in Dubai, we help people like you every day. Let’s break it down so you can get your business running fast.

What is Company Formation in Dubai?

Company formation in Dubai means registering your new company to make it legal. It’s the first step to operate a business. When you form a company, it gets its own legal status, like a person. You need a trade license and other permits from the government.

There are three main types of company formation in Dubai:

  • Mainland Company Formation: This lets your business work anywhere in the UAE. It’s good for selling to local markets.
  • Free Zone Company Formation: You set up in special areas like DMCC or Jebel Ali. It’s best for exports and tech firms.
  • Offshore Company Formation: This is for businesses that work outside the UAE but use Dubai for tax perks. You don’t need a local office.

To form a company, you pick a name, submit papers, pay fees, and get your license. Then, you can start. Company formation is key because without it, you can’t legally run a business in Dubai. It usually takes a few days if everything is ready.

What is Business Setup in Dubai?

Business setup in Dubai is the full process of getting your company ready to work. It includes company formation, but goes further. You also find an office, hire staff, open a bank account, and get all approvals.

Many people hire business setup consultants in Dubai to help. These experts guide you on the best company type, handle papers, and find office space. Business setup makes sure your company can start making money right away.

Key Differences Between Company Formation and Business Setup in Dubai, UAE

People think company formation and business setup are the same, but they differ in many ways. Here’s a simple breakdown:

Difference Company Formation Business Setup
Meaning Just registering the company legally with a license. The whole process, including formation, office, staff, and more.
Scope Narrow – focuses on legal papers and license. Wide – covers everything to start operations.
Steps Fewer: Pick type, name, submit docs, get license. More: Add office setup, hiring, bank account, visas.
Legal Needs Main approvals from DED or free zone authority. Extra contracts, labor rules, office leases.
Cost Lower: Mostly government fees (AED 5,000–20,000). Higher: Includes rent, salaries, extras (AED 15,000–50,000+).
Time Quick: 1–7 days. Longer: Weeks or months for full setup.
Office Not always needed (virtual options in some free zones). Usually required, especially for mainland.
Ownership Varies: 100% foreign in free zones, may need sponsor in mainland. Same rules apply.
Expert Help Can do alone, but pros speed it up. Often needs consultants for smooth process.

 

These differences show that company formation is part of business setup. If you want to rank high in searches like “difference between company formation and business setup in Dubai,” pick the right path for your goals.

Types of Companies in Dubai: Which One Fits Your Needs?

Dubai offers flexible options for company registration. Each type has perks based on what you do. Let’s look at them.

1. Mainland Company Formation in Dubai

A mainland company can trade anywhere in the UAE and take government jobs. You get a license from the Department of Economic Development (DED). In 2025, 100% foreign ownership is allowed for most activities – no local sponsor needed anymore.

Advantages:

  • No limits on where you work.
  • Trade with local and global markets.
  • Easy to grow and hire staff.
  • No currency controls.

This is great for “mainland business setup in Dubai” if you sell inside the UAE.

2. Free Zone Company Formation in Dubai

Free zones are special areas with big benefits. There are over 50, like Dubai Media City or Dubai Silicon Oasis. Setup is fast, and you get 100% ownership.

Advantages:

  • 0% tax for many years.
  • No customs fees on imports/exports.
  • Quick registration – often in days.
  • Easy visas for you and workers.

Perfect for “free zone company formation in Dubai” if you focus on international trade.

3. Offshore Company Formation in Dubai

Offshore setups are for global work without local trading. You register in places like Jebel Ali but operate elsewhere.

Advantages:

  • Full foreign ownership.
  • No taxes.
  • No need for a physical office.
  • Easy to open bank accounts.

Good for holding assets or “offshore company setup in Dubai” for tax savings.

Choose based on your business activity. Over 2,000 activities are allowed, from trading to consulting.

Step-by-Step Guide to Company Formation and Business Setup in Dubai, UAE

Starting is easy if you follow these steps. It can take 1–2 weeks with help.

  1. Pick Your Business Type: Mainland, free zone, or offshore? Check rules for your activity.
  2. Choose a Trade Name: Must be unique, no bad words. Check with DED.
  3. Get Initial Approval: Apply online or in person. This says your idea is okay.
  4. Prepare Documents: Passport copies, visa, business plan, MoA if needed.
  5. Get Extra Approvals: For some fields like health or education.
  6. Pay Fees and Get License: Submit and get your Dubai business license.
  7. Set Up Office: Rent space or use virtual in free zones.
  8. Apply for Visas: Get investor visa in Dubai for 2–3 years.
  9. Open Bank Account: Bring license and IDs.
  10. Start Operations: Hire staff, market, and follow laws.

Use tools like Basher for online setup. As business setup providers, we handle this for you.

Costs of Company Registration and Business Setup in Dubai (2025 Prices)

Costs vary by type and extras. Here’s a guide:

  • Mainland: Starts at AED 18,500 for license, office, visa.
  • Free Zone: AED 10,000–50,000, plus capital (e.g., AED 50,000 in DMCC).
  • Offshore: Cheapest, around AED 5,750 basic.

Add-ons: Visa AED 3,000–4,000 each, office rent AED 10,000+, bank free. Total business setup can be AED 15,000–60,000. Use a cost calculator for “costs of company formation in Dubai.” We offer packages from AED 14,900.

Benefits of Company Formation and Business Setup in Dubai

Why Dubai? Here’s why:

  • Low Taxes: 9% corporate tax on high profits, 0% in free zones.
  • 100% Ownership: For foreigners in most cases.
  • Great Spot: Reach billions in trade.
  • Visas: Golden visa for 10 years with investment.
  • Safe and Modern: Top living standards.

It’s ideal for “starting a business in Dubai UAE.”

Why Use Business Setup Consultants in Dubai?

Setting up alone can be hard with papers and rules. Consultants like us make it easy. We pick the best type, handle docs, find offices, and save time. Avoid mistakes and start faster. It’s smart for newbies in “business setup services in Dubai.”

FAQs About Company Formation and Business Setup in Dubai

Q1: What is company formation in Dubai?

It’s registering your company to get legal status and a trade license.

Q2: What is the difference between company formation and business setup?

Formation is just registration; setup includes office, staff, and more.

Q3: How long does company registration in Dubai take?

1–7 days for formation, longer for full setup.

Q4: What documents do I need for UAE company registration?

Passport copies, visa, business plan, lease if needed.

Q5: Do I need a local sponsor for mainland company setup?

No, 100% foreign ownership is now allowed.

Q6: What is the minimum capital for free zone company formation?

Varies; AED 50,000 in DMCC, none in some.

Q7: How to get an investor visa in Dubai?

Apply after license with medical tests and ID.

Q7: Is offshore company formation good for tax savings?

Yes, 0% tax and easy setup.

Q8: What are the costs for business setup in Dubai?

From AED 14,900 basic, up to AED 50,000 with visas.

Q9: Why hire business setup experts in Dubai?

They speed things up, avoid errors, and offer full help.

Conclusion: Start Your Business in Dubai Today

Understanding company formation vs. business setup in Dubai UAE helps you plan better. Formation is the legal start, while setup gets you operating. With Dubai’s perks in 2025, now is the time to act.

As top business setup consultants in Dubai, we make it simple. Contact us for a free talk. Get your UAE trade license and grow your dream business!

Related Posts:

Cost Calculator

Step 1 of 8

Popular Posts

Featured Posts

Categories

Edit Template
12+ years Experience Of Business setups in UAE
Trusted business setup Experts in Dubai offers professional company formation and registration services to help make your entrepreneurial journey as effortless as possible.